# Chalkline Environments

Welcome aboard! Chalkline, our school timetable solver, runs in three environments: dev (anything goes), staging (mirrors prod data with scrambled student names), and prod (touch only via the pipeline). Solver runs can take twenty minutes, so don't panic if staging looks idle. Feature flags differ per environment, which trips up every new contractor at least once. To save you some digging, here's what staging is currently configured with.

settings of bafof-tagep:
[frador]
port = 9300
region = west-1
host = frador.norvacorp.corp
timeout_ms = 3000
retries = 5

## Contrast Audit Basics

Welcome to the Lumabrook accessibility project. Your first task is the color-contrast audit of the Fernwheel dashboard. Use the Tintcheck tool to flag any text below a 4.5:1 ratio, and log findings in the shared audit sheet with screenshots. Component-level exceptions need sign-off from the design systems group before merging. If anything in the audit checklist is unclear, reach out to the audit coordinator.

alerts address for kafof-bagag: kasael@olvarqdyn.corp

**09:47 — Thumbnail queue backs up.** Heads-up for the security review: the Snapframe thumbnail workers started choking on a batch of oversized uploads and the queue ballooned to ~60k jobs. No untrusted code ran — the decoder rejected the malformed files, but the retry policy kept requeueing them forever. We capped retries at three and added a quarantine bucket for rejects. Worth noting the rejects were never written to public storage. The worker image involved is pinned by the token below.

session token of yaguf-kafog = htk21_a1ec3c47c7be1708a98a7

# Service Accounts: String Extraction

The `extract-i18n` script pulls translatable strings from all Bramblewick repos and pushes them to the Glossa service. It runs under the `i18n-extractor` service account. Do not run it under your personal account; Glossa rate-limits individual users aggressively. The account has write access to the staging catalog only. Set the token in your shell before invoking the script. The current staging token is below.

API key for kahap-kafog: zpat15_6qzxZ7YR8aDwjmp